Portsea Island workhouse was erected in 1843-6 on St Mary's Road, Portsea, officially opening in July 1846. It was designed by Augustus Livesay and Thomas Ellis Owen of Portsmouth and its construction cost £2,500. The building is now a mixture of privately owned and rented apartments. The central image is of the old board room, now a meeting and community room, which includes wall displays showing the history of the site, as well as the two commemorative plaques shown
